Develop a Favorable Mindset
To ensure a successful initial oral see for your kid, it is very important to establish a favorable mindset. Begin by talking with your kid regarding the see in a calm and calming manner. Stress that going to the dental professional is a normal part of taking care of their teeth which the dental practitioner is there to assist keep their smile healthy. Stay clear of using negative words or phrases that may produce anxiety or anxiety.
Rather, focus on the favorable facets, such as reaching see trendy oral tools or getting a sticker label or plaything at the end of the browse through. Motivate your youngster to ask concerns and share any type of issues they may have.

Furnish Your Kid With Healthy Oral Routines
Establishing healthy oral habits is essential for your kid's dental wellness and general health. By teaching your child excellent oral practices from a very early age, you can help prevent tooth decay, periodontal condition, and other oral health issues.
Start by teaching them the importance of cleaning their teeth two times a day, using a soft-bristled tooth brush and fluoride toothpaste. Show them the proper cleaning method, making certain they clean all surface areas of their teeth and periodontals.
Encourage them to floss everyday to eliminate plaque and food bits from in between their teeth.
Limit their consumption of sweet snacks and beverages, as these can add to dental cavity.
Lastly, routine routine oral examinations for your youngster to keep their dental health and wellness and resolve any kind of concerns early.
